国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

Heim PHP-Bibliotheken Andere Bibliotheken Reine PHP AMQP-Bibliothek
Reine PHP AMQP-Bibliothek

AMQP oder Advanced Message Queuing Protocol ist ein Standard-Message-Queuing-Protokoll der Anwendungsschicht, das einheitliche Messaging-Dienste bereitstellt. Es ist ein offener Standard für Protokolle der Anwendungsschicht und wurde für nachrichtenorientierte Middleware entwickelt. Auf diesem Protokoll basierende Clients und Nachrichten-Middleware k?nnen Nachrichten übertragen und sind nicht durch unterschiedliche Client-/Middleware-Produkte, unterschiedliche Entwicklungssprachen usw. eingeschr?nkt. Zu den Implementierungen in Erlang geh?ren RabbitMQ usw.

abstract class AbstractChannel
{
    const PROTOCOL_080 = '0.8';
    const PROTOCOL_091 = '0.9.1';
    public static $PROTOCOL_CONSTANTS_CLASS;
    public function __construct(AbstractConnection $connection, $channel_id)
    {
        $this->connection = $connection;
        $this->channel_id = $channel_id;
        $connection->channels[$channel_id] = $this;
        $this->frame_queue = array(); // Lower level queue for frames
        $this->method_queue = array(); // Higher level queue for methods
        $this->auto_decode = false;
        $this->msg_property_reader = new AMQPReader(null);
        $this->wait_content_reader = new AMQPReader(null);
        $this->dispatch_reader = new AMQPReader(null);
        $this->protocolVersion = self::getProtocolVersion();
        switch ($this->protocolVersion) {
            case self::PROTOCOL_091:
                self::$PROTOCOL_CONSTANTS_CLASS = 'PhpAmqpLib\Wire\Constants091';
                $c = self::$PROTOCOL_CONSTANTS_CLASS;
                $this->debug = new DebugHelper($c);
                $this->amqp_protocol_header = $c::$AMQP_PROTOCOL_HEADER;
                $this->protocolWriter = new Protocol091();
                $this->waitHelper = new Wait091();
                $this->methodMap = new MethodMap091();
                break;
            case self::PROTOCOL_080:
                self::$PROTOCOL_CONSTANTS_CLASS = 'PhpAmqpLib\Wire\Constants080';
                $c = self::$PROTOCOL_CONSTANTS_CLASS;
                $this->debug = new DebugHelper($c);
                $this->amqp_protocol_header = $c::$AMQP_PROTOCOL_HEADER;
                $this->protocolWriter = new Protocol080();
                $this->waitHelper = new Wait080();
                $this->methodMap = new MethodMap080();
                break;
            default:
                throw new AMQPRuntimeException(sprintf(
                    'Protocol: %s not implemented.',
                    $this->protocolVersion
                ));
        }
    }


Haftungsausschluss

Alle Ressourcen auf dieser Website werden von Internetnutzern bereitgestellt oder von gro?en Download-Sites nachgedruckt. Bitte überprüfen Sie selbst die Integrit?t der Software! Alle Ressourcen auf dieser Website dienen nur als Referenz zum Lernen. Bitte nutzen Sie diese nicht für kommerzielle Zwecke. Andernfalls sind Sie für alle Folgen verantwortlich! Wenn ein Versto? vorliegt, kontaktieren Sie uns bitte, um ihn zu l?schen. Kontaktinformationen: admin@php.cn

Verwandter Artikel

Memcache vs. Memcached: Welche PHP-Bibliothek sollten Sie w?hlen? Memcache vs. Memcached: Welche PHP-Bibliothek sollten Sie w?hlen?

09 Nov 2024

Unterscheidung zwischen ?Memcache“ und ?Memcached“ in PHPPHP bietet zwei Memcached-Bibliotheken: Memcache und Memcached. Das Verst?ndnis ihrer Unterschiede hilft...

Memcache vs. Memcached: Welche PHP-Memcached-Bibliothek sollten Sie w?hlen? Memcache vs. Memcached: Welche PHP-Memcached-Bibliothek sollten Sie w?hlen?

19 Nov 2024

Memcache vs. Memcached: Auswahl der richtigen PHP-Memcached-BibliothekEinführungPHP bietet zwei scheinbar ?hnliche Memcached-Bibliotheken: Memcache und...

Memcache vs. Memcached: Welche PHP-Caching-Bibliothek sollten Sie w?hlen? Memcache vs. Memcached: Welche PHP-Caching-Bibliothek sollten Sie w?hlen?

12 Nov 2024

Memcache vs. Memcached: Auswahl der richtigen PHP-Bibliothek für Ihre Cache-AnforderungenIm Bereich der PHP-Caching-Bibliotheken stechen Memcache und Memcached hervor ...

Welche PHP-Bibliothek passt am besten zu Ihren Anforderungen an die Validierung von E-Mail-Adressen? Welche PHP-Bibliothek passt am besten zu Ihren Anforderungen an die Validierung von E-Mail-Adressen?

18 Nov 2024

PHP-Bibliotheken zur E-Mail-Adressvalidierung aufgedecktE-Mail-Adressvalidierung spielt eine entscheidende Rolle bei der Datenvalidierung, aber die Erstellung einer...

Welche PHP-ORM-Bibliothek eignet sich am besten zum Abstrahieren von Datenbankanbietern und zum Zuordnen von dom?nen-/relationalen Modellen? Welche PHP-ORM-Bibliothek eignet sich am besten zum Abstrahieren von Datenbankanbietern und zum Zuordnen von dom?nen-/relationalen Modellen?

05 Jan 2025

Empfehlungen zur PHP-ORM-BibliothekWenn es um objektrelationales Mapping (ORM) für PHP geht, stechen mehrere Bibliotheken hervor. Zur Adressierung...

Wie benutze ich die GD -Bibliothek in PHP, um die Gr??e der Gr??e, Ernte und Wasserzeichen zu erfassen und zu Wasserzeichen? Wie benutze ich die GD -Bibliothek in PHP, um die Gr??e der Gr??e, Ernte und Wasserzeichen zu erfassen und zu Wasserzeichen?

21 Jun 2025

Die GD -Bibliothek von PHP unterstützt Bildverarbeitungsvorg?nge ohne zus?tzliche Abh?ngigkeiten. 1. Die Gr??e der Gr??e: Verwenden Sie ImagecreateFromjpeg (), um das Bild zu laden, eine neue Gr??e zu erstellen, skalieren Sie und speichern Sie es durch imageCopyresampled (); 2. Ernte: Erstellen Sie nach dem Laden des Originalbildes eine neue Leinwand der Zielgr??e und kopieren Sie den angegebenen Bereich. 3. Fügen Sie ein Wasserzeichen hinzu: Verwenden Sie ImagettFtext (), um Text hinzuzufügen, oder verwenden Sie imageCopy (), um das transparente PNG -Logo zu überlagern. Die grundlegenden Funktionen sind einfach und effektiv, und andere Bibliotheken k?nnen für komplexe Anforderungen berücksichtigt werden.

See all articles